Cytotoxic terpenoids from Dasyscyphus niveus

Three novel tetracyclic terpenoids, of which two possess potent cytotoxic activities towards various mammalian cell lines, were isolated front extracts of the fermentation broth of the ascomycete Dasayscyphus niveus. The structures of the compounds, named dasyscyphins A-C, were determined with spectroscopic techniques. (c) 2005 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.

New spectroscopic data on Cd-102

Gamma ray spectroscopy of neutron deficient nuclei close to the doubly magic nucleus Sn-100 has been performed using a heavy-ion reaction and the NORDBALL Ge-detector array. Evaporation residues were identified by means of charged particle and neutron detection. Transitions in 31 different evaporation residues were identified. New results on Cd-102 are presented.

Preparation of a crystallizable mRNA-binding fragment of Moorella thermoacetica elongation factor SelB

SelB is a bacterial elongation factor required for the decoding of a UGA stop codon together with a specific mRNA hairpin to selenocysteine. In attempts to crystallize Moorella thermoacetica SelB, a proteolysis process occurred and crystals of a proteolytic fragment were observed. The crystals, which appeared after a year, contained a C-terminal 30 kDa fragment containing the mRNA-binding domain.

Test of four different experimental methods to determine sorption isotherms

One important property of materials is their moisture fixation capacity, i.e., their ability to hold moisture at different relative humidities. The sorption isotherm is one of the main input data in moisture diffusion models, and it can also be used to evaluate properties of the microstructure. Two-stage steam pretreatment of willow for increased pentose yield

A two-stage procedure for pretreatment of fast-growing willow with steam has been investigated. The first stage was performed at temperatures in the range 180°C to 220°C for times between 6 and 10 minutes while the second stage was performed at 220°C for 10 minutes. Veno-right ventricular bypass as total extracorporeal lung assistance. An experimental study

Efficacy of veno-right ventricular bypass as a total extracorporeal lung assistance was studied for a period of 24 hours in six healthy pigs with a mean weight of 60 kg. A covalently bonded heparin-coated extracorporeal membrane oxygenation system and a roller pump were used for the bypass. No local or systemic heparin was administered. Inhibition of Rho-associated kinase blocks agonist-induced Ca2+ sensitization of myosin phosphorylation and force in guinea-pig ileum

Ca2+ sensitization of smooth muscle contraction involves the small GTPase RhoA, inhibition of myosin light chain phosphatase (MLCP) and enhanced myosin regulatory light chain (LC20) phosphorylation.
